Attic of Honesty
The dark attic of honesty,
Where cabinets and closets hold everyone's secrets that are stored.
Dust piles on each truth, barely used and only ignored.
It is hidden inside the house, silently used when greatly needed.
Its old chipped paint wooden doors are never fully appreciated.
All the things you need, are in boxes and cabinets stored safely where they belong.
That is why the lies are easy to find, and the truths are tough but never wrong.
